遗留代码重构挑战:在维护项目中,如何处理旧Java代码的重写问题?
处理旧Java代码的重构挑战主要包括以下几个步骤:
理解现有代码:首先需要深入研究旧的Java代码库,理解它们的结构、功能以及潜在的问题。
定义重构目标:基于理解,明确重构的目标。这可能是提高性能、简化代码、增加可读性等。
制定重构策略:根据目标,设计出逐步实现重构的步骤或算法。
编写重构代码:遵循重构策略,用新的Java语言和技术来重写旧代码。
测试和验证:对重构后的代码进行全面的单元测试、集成测试和性能测试,确保其满足预期的目标。
文档更新:在完成重构后,需要更新相关的文档,如用户手册、API文档等。
还没有评论,来说两句吧...